We are currently looking to hire a Senior Full Stack .NET Developer to join one of our top-tier clients.
This is an exciting opportunity to contribute to high-impact projects within a dynamic, forward-thinking environment, where innovation and technical excellence are highly valued.
Key Responsibilities
- Design, develop, and maintain scalable full-stack applications
- Build and integrate RESTful APIs and microservices
- Collaborate with cross-functional teams to translate business requirements into technical solutions
- Ensure high performance, responsiveness, and security of applications
- Troubleshoot and resolve complex full-stack issues
- Contribute to system architecture and technical decision-making
Core Requirements
- Strong experience with .NET, .NET Core, and .NET MVC
- Proficiency in React JS and/or React Native
- Solid experience with SQL Server, SQL, and data modeling
- Hands-on experience in API design and development (RESTful services)
- Strong understanding of microservices architecture
- Experience with OAuth 2.0 / JWT authentication and authorization
- Familiarity with unit and integration testing
- Strong analytical thinking and problem-solving skills
- Proven ability to design, develop, and test applications based on business requirements
- Good understanding of application and API security best practices (OWASP, etc.)
Nice to Have
- Experience with Redis / Redis Cache
- Exposure to Microsoft Azure and Azure DevOps
- Knowledge of Domain-Driven Design (DDD)
- Experience with message queues
- Background in the Healthcare domain is a plus
Why Apply?
- Opportunity to work with a reputable international organization
- Exposure to modern technologies and scalable architectures
- Collaborative and growth-oriented environment